  1. last wordsnoun

    The final remarks uttered by a person before death.

  1. Last Words

    The Last Words were an early punk band from Sydney, Australia. They played and recorded in Sydney and London from 1977 to 1980. The band comprised Malcolm Baxter, Andy Groome, Leigh Kendall and John Gunn. The band's first single, "Animal World" had a cult following. Last Words were among the first rock bands to experiment with dub music, recording with Adrian Sherwood in 1980.
